Evaluation of nicotine addiction and brain neurochemistry Strengths The role of dopamine could explain how there appears to be a genetic link to addiction, as the release of dopamine may lead some individuals to feel more reward from using nicotine than others, and this difference in the dopaminergic pathway may be inherited The link between the use of nicotine and dopamine is also supported by research showing that smokers are less likely to develop Parkinsons disease (which is due to the loss of dopamine-producing cells) than non-smokers (Chen, 2010) Limitations The research evidence in this area often comes from animal experiments , meaning the findings may not be generalisable to humans Research into nicotine addiction and brain neurochemistry cannot explain individual differences in reasons for smoking and cannot explain why some people become addicted very quickly and others do not Issues & Debates Focusing only on neurochemical mechanisms is biologically reductionist , as it ignores psychological and social factors (e.g., stress, peer pressure, habits) that influence smoking A more holistic understanding of addiction would consider how brain chemistry interacts with environment and individual experience Cosgrove et al

Indeed, late twentieth century legislation constructed children within an educational context as ideally non-sexual, vulnerable and dependant, their agency and access to information restricted or censored by the desires of parents, while in a medical context they were constructed as quasi-adults entitled to confidential advice and treatment able to refuse or accept medical interventions through informed consent (Blair and Monk, 2009)
